Weight and Stability
One thing I always consider is weight. A heavier concrete cat stays in place better outdoors, especially in windy areas. At the same time, I make sure it is not so heavy that I cannot reposition it when needed. I prefer a balance between stability and convenience.
Indoor or Outdoor Use
I decide early whether I am buying for indoor or outdoor use. If it is for outdoors, I look for frost resistance, sealed surfaces, and protection against rain and sun. For indoor use, I focus more on style and finish. My experience tells me that outdoor pieces need extra durability.
Size and Placement
I always measure the spot before buying. A concrete shape cat can look charming on a patio, flower bed, entryway, or tabletop, but only if the size fits well. I like to imagine how it will look from a distance and up close. That helps me avoid buying something too big or too small.

Maintenance Needs
I prefer concrete cats that are easy to maintain. In my experience, a simple wipe-down and occasional resealing are enough for most pieces. I also check whether the surface is likely to stain or collect dirt easily. The less maintenance required, the better for me.
